Kaduna, Nigeria · KadunaFrom Maryam Ahmadu-Suka, Kaduna The bandits who abducted at least 166 worshippers in Kajuru Local Government Area of Kaduna state have reportedly increased their ransom demand to N250 million and 20 motorcycles. The village head of Kurmin Wali, Mr. Ishaku Dan’azumi, disclosed this on Tuesday while speaking about the plight of the community, days after armed men stormed three churches and carried out one of the largest mass abductions in recent m…See the Story
